A Career Advancement Programme in IoT in Medical Devices equips professionals with the skills to design, develop, and deploy Internet of Things (IoT) solutions within the medical device industry. The program focuses on integrating cutting-edge technologies to improve healthcare delivery and patient outcomes.
Learning outcomes typically include a comprehensive understanding of medical device regulations (FDA, ISO), embedded systems design, wireless communication protocols (e.g., Bluetooth, Zigbee), data security and privacy in healthcare IoT, and cloud computing platforms for medical data management. Participants gain practical experience through hands-on projects and real-world case studies.
The duration of such a program varies, ranging from several months to a year, depending on the intensity and depth of the curriculum. Some programs may offer part-time or flexible learning options to accommodate working professionals.

The medical device sector is rapidly adopting IoT technologies for remote patient monitoring, connected medical devices, and improved healthcare analytics.
